SHORELINE METRO Diesel Mechanic in SHEBOYGAN, Wisconsin

JOB REQUIREMENTS: Use handtools, such as screwdrivers, pliers, wrenches, pressure gauges, or precision instruments, as well as power tools, such as pneumatic wrenches, lathes, welding equipment, or jacks and hoists. Inspect brake systems, steering mechanisms, wheel bearings, and other important parts to ensure that they are in proper operating condition. Raise trucks, buses, and heavy parts or equipment using hydraulic jacks or hoists. Adjust and reline brakes, align wheels, tighten bolts and screws, and reassemble equipment. Attach test instruments to equipment, and read dials and gauges to diagnose malfunctions. Perform routine maintenance such as changing oil, checking batteries, and lubricating equipment and machinery. Examine and adjust protective guards, loose bolts, and specified safety devices. Inspect, test, and listen to defective equipment to diagnose malfunctions, using test instruments such as handheld computers, motor analyzers, chassis charts, or pressure gauges. Rewire ignition systems, lights, and instrument panels. Test drive trucks and buses to diagnose malfunctions or to ensure that they are working properly. Diagnose and repair vehicle heating and cooling systems. Inspect, repair, and maintain automotive and mechanical equipment and machinery, such as pumps and compressors. Inspect and verify dimensions and clearances of parts to ensure conformance to factory specifications. Disassemble and overhaul internal combustion engines, pumps, generators, transmissions, clutches, and differential units. Adjust or repair computer controlled exhaust emissions devices. Specialize in repairing and maintaining parts of the engine, such as fuel injection systems. Recondition and replace parts, pistons, bearings, gears, and valves. Install or repair accessories. Repair or adjust seats, doors, or windows. Dismount, mount, and repair or replace tires. Align front ends and suspension systems. Perform preventative maintenance, general and major repair work on transit vehicles, their components and systems, in accordance with established industry procedures including: Exchange, retrieve, repair, rebuild or exchange components in disabled buses; ***** OTHER EXPERIENCE AND QUALIFICATIONS: Must have experience in structural steel welding and refrigerant handling. Must have 2-3 years minimum experience in a maintenance position preferably in public transit, public administration or equivalent experience.
